An image layer has a container which retains the placed image's original colour space, resolution and physical dimensions (when placed at native resolution). To work with pixel selection, the "Image" layer must be converted to the "Pixel" layer (right click, Rasterise). 22 sept 2020. If an image layer is drawn on, the layer will be rasterised and will adopt pixel layer properties.
